Understanding Your Lease Agreement
Before you start packing boxes, read your lease agreement. Many landlords or property managers on the Mornington Peninsula have specific rules about how clean your carpets need to be when you move out. Don't ignore these details—they could mean the difference between getting your full bond back or losing a chunk of it. Remember, while you're not expected to return the place in pristine condition, it should be reasonably clean compared to when you moved in, considering normal wear and tear.
DIY vs. Professional Cleaning: Making the Right Choice
You've signed that lease and understand your landlord's requirements. Now, it's time to make a significant decision: DIY or call in the pros? The choice between handling the carpet cleaning yourself or hiring professionals often boils down to your budget, the condition of the carpets, and most importantly, your personal preference. Your comfort and satisfaction are key in this decision-making process.
DIY Cleaning: A Balancing Act
DIY carpet cleaning can save you some cash. Renting a machine is pretty flexible, and you can do it at your own pace. But let's be real, it's a bit of a time-suck. Those rental machines just aren't as powerful as the pro gear, so your carpets might end up feeling damp or not as clean as you'd hope.
Professional Cleaning: Peace of Mind and Efficiency
According to Pat Hamilton from Carpet Cleaning Mornington Peninsula, professional carpet cleaning offers several advantages for tenants moving out of rental properties.
"Professional cleaners have the expertise and specialised equipment to deliver superior results," Hamilton said. "This not only increases the chances of tenants receiving their full bond back but also frees up valuable time during the stressful moving process."
On the downside, it does cost more than doing it yourself. And because everyone needs their carpets cleaned right before they move out, booking in advance is super important to snag a spot.
Ultimately, the decision to DIY or hire a professional comes down to weighing up your budget, time constraints, and the condition of your carpets. For those with limited time or carpets that have seen better days, professional cleaning is often the best bet.
However, a DIY approach might be suitable if you're on a tight budget and willing to put in the elbow grease. Remember, a clean carpet is not only essential for impressing your landlord but also contributes to a healthier living environment.
Preparing for Success: DIY or Professional
Thorough preparation is essential for a successful carpet cleaning. Whether tackling the job yourself or hiring a professional, taking the time to prepare will save you hassle and ensure optimal results.
If you're doing it yourself, clear the room of furniture and obstacles, vacuum thoroughly, and identify any stubborn stains that might need extra attention.
Remember to check the carpet care label for specific cleaning instructions, and always test any cleaning solution in an inconspicuous area first. By following these steps, you'll increase your chances of achieving a fresh, clean carpet.

Post-Cleaning Protocol: Keeping Your Records Straight
Document everything, regardless of your cleaning method. Maintain records of the cleaning services used, communicate with your landlord, and keep all receipts safe. After the cleaning, conduct a final inspection with your property manager to address any concerns and ensure the electricity isn't prematurely turned off.
